Join our Evidence Evaluation team to execute end-to-end Systematic Literature Reviews (SLRs) and produce high-quality evidence deliverables including reports, manuscripts, abstracts, posters, and slide decks. Work under Project Leads/Technical SMEs to deliver client-ready outputs and support project management and business development activities.

Key Responsibilities

1) Evidence Generation & Deliverables

  • Deliver/lead SLR steps such as screening, data extraction, protocol design, and quantitative feasibility.
  • Develop SLR deliverables such as systematic review reports, slide decks, manuscripts, abstracts, and posters.

2) Project Execution & Quality

  • Work effectively independently and within a team under guidance from Project Leads/Managers.
  • Prioritize tasks, align with managers, and deliver high-quality, client-ready work.
  • Seek continuous feedback and improve performance.

3) Consulting & Client Relationship Management

  • Follow and implement organizational consulting models and methodologies.
  • Understand scope, objectives, and profitability factors; identify issues and propose solutions.
  • Interact professionally with all levels within the client organization; support presentations with senior guidance.

4) Project Management Support

  • Support Project Leads with project management tasks and customize deliverables as required.

5) Business Development

  • Support the creation of HEOR proposals for Managers/Directors.
  • Identify potential new business leads and maintain relationships with industry contacts.

6) Organizational Responsibilities

  • Meet scorecard metrics and complete core responsibilities (timesheets, expenses, CV updates, archiving).
  • Participate in internal initiatives and mentoring as requested.
  • Pursue self-development activities to stay current in the industry.

Education

  • Minimum: Bachelor’s degree in a Scientific or Technical discipline.
  • Preferred: Master’s in Life Sciences/MBBS/BDS/PhD (>3 years of experience).
  • Ideal: Postgraduate degree in COA-related fields (Psychology, Social Science, Anthropology).

Experience

  • Advanced degree holders should have >3 years of relevant experience (HEOR/SLR).
